The Rise of AI in Venture Capital
In the ever-evolving landscape of venture capital, artificial intelligence (AI) has emerged as a transformative force, reshaping how investments are made and which sectors receive funding. Bob Curley of Western Alliance underscores this point, asserting that AI is the 'backbone' of today’s investment strategies. This perspective aligns with the growing recognition that technology-driven insights can lead to smarter, more agile investment decisions.
Changing the Game for Investors
Business leaders and investors must recognize the implications of AI's rise. Enhanced data analytics allow for better forecasting and reduced risk in venture capital investments. AI's capacity to analyze vast amounts of data can reveal unexpected market trends, guiding fund managers to capitalize on emerging opportunities. As such, those who overlook AI's potential risk falling behind.
